Beef Enchiladas

| 1 lbBeef; cooked, shredded |
| 1 Egg; beaten |
| 2 cCheddar cheese; grated |
| 1/2 tsOregano |
| 12 Corn tortilla; soft |
| 2 cenchilada sauce; Canned |
| 1/2 cSour cream |
| 1 cOnion; finely minced |
| 1 8-oz canmild green chili; diced |
| 1 tbGarlic; finely minced |
| 4 cTomato sauce |
| 1/2 tsSalt |
| 1/2 tsGround cumin |
| Vegetable oil |
Beef Enchiladas Preparation
Heat 1/2 inch of oil in skillet and fry tortillas about 15 seconds each side; remove and pat off excess oil. In separate skillet heat 2 Tbl. oil and saute onion until tender. Add chili peppers, garlic, tomato sauce, salt and pepper. Add shredded beef. Simmer uncovered 10 minutes. Dip tortillas in egg,fill with sauce mixture, roll and place in shallow greased baking dish. Pour enchilada sauce over tortillas, top with grated cheese and bake uncovered at 350 F for 15 minutes. Serve with a dollop of sour cream on each portion.
